My take: I don't mind the angles, they're not horribly overdone. What settings were your strobes set at? I would have liked to see them bumped up a bit more, or moved closer to the vehicle to cut down on the shadowing even more. You know, make it stand out in the shot. As of right now, the sky draws my eyes to it more than the vehicle does and that should be reversed. First shot, wheel should have been turned the other direction.
My strobes were maxed out! I was shooting with two speedlites and thats as hot as they would go. Originaly I wanted more light on the car and less on the background like you. I had to improvise when I wasn't getting the amount of light needed to do this. It was a very very sunny day and I couldnt overpower the sun with the gear I had on hand.
